The Palm Garden Hotel, located in a shopping district, offers free WiFi, bike rentals, and a convenient area shuttle. Guests can cycle through the neighborhood or relax in the garden after dining at the on-site restaurant.
Located in Chiang Rai, The Palm Garden Hotel is in the city centre and near the airport. King Meng Rai the Great Monument and Statue of King Mengrai are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Mae Fah Luang Art & Culture Park and 75th Anniversary Flag and Lamp Park. Waterskiing offers a great chance to get out on the surrounding water, or you can seek out an adventure with hiking/biking trails, mountain biking and ecotours nearby. Unless you are a heavy sleeper, pass on this hotel
This was one of the noisiest hotels I've ever stayed in. I made the mistake of paying in advance, and really regretted it because I felt forced to book another hotel the 2nd night, even though I'd paid for this place. The walls are very thin and the hallways are echo every voice loudly. My room was right on the stairwell and I could hear people walking up and down the stairs and talking loudly until late at night. I asked for a change of room to get away from the stairs but the hotel employee refused to move my room. To make matters worse, the hotel employees did not enforce any kind of quiet hours policy, guests were allowed to bang on each other's doors and talk loudly in the hall until quite late. To make everything worse, the hotel seems to be near a shooting range, as I was woken up around 8 am by the sounds of guns going off. I usually don't leave negative comments but this place was terrible.
